张立铭
摘 要:随着现代高新技术的发展,计算机已经成为现代人生活中的一部分。计算机是现代一种可以用于高速计算的电子计算器,在现代社会中的各行各业都不可或缺。大学计算机基础是现代大学生的一门必修课程,主要以微型计算机为基础,介绍计算机基础知识等内容,训练学生的计算机使用能力。计算机思维是指人们要有操作计算机的思维来运作计算机。该文主要介绍大学计算机基础课程教学现状以及如何将计算机思维应用于大学计算机基础课程。
关键词:计算机思维 大学计算机基础 教学 改革
中图分类号:G642.0 文献标识码:A 文章编号:1672-3791(2019)01(a)-0-02
大学计算机课程是大学生的计算机入门课程,对于非计算机专业的学生而言,大学计算机课程更是大学阶段少有的一门计算机课程。大学计算机课程的主要目的是对非计算机专业的大学生进行计算机基础的训练,使得学生可以在学习生活中将计算机作为一种实用性的工具,并且可以在某些领域处理事情更加简便快捷。将计算机思维应用于大学计算机基础课程的教学中可以有效地提高大学计算机基础教学水平,促成学生养成计算机思维,在将来的学习生活中如果需要使用计算机也会更加方便。
1 大学计算机基础课程教学现状
1.1 学生学习较为困难
大学计算机基础课程对于非计算机专业的学生来说学习起来较为困难。大学计算机课程一直以来是较为深奥的一门课程,学生在学习的过程中容易感到困难。同时,学习计算机基础课程的学生一般都是非计算机专业的学生,非专业学生在学习计算机课程时的学习力度不如专业学生,同时,对于非专业的学生来说,计算机和本身所学专业的表面上联系较少,或者说部分学科本身使用的计算机只是较少。对于本身较为晦涩难懂的学科,如果学生再不够重视,就会导致学生学习起来更加吃力。对于学生学习吃力的学科,部分学校为了学生可以顺利通过考试会降低考试的难度,或者教师在考试前将考试的内容告诉学生。这样产生的一种恶性循环使得大学计算机基础课只是名义上的必修课程,实际地位不如专业选修课程[1]。
1.2 存在重理论轻实践的现象
现在的计算机基础课程存在重理论轻实践的现象。计算机基础课程是大学阶段的一门实用性计算机课程。计算机也是现代一种实用性的工具,如果大学计算机基础课程只是注重理论课程而不重视实践课程,就会导致学生学习计算机基础课程之后毫无用处。对于非计算机专业的学生来说,只需要了解计算机的发展历史和基本算法等一些常识性的知识就够了,了解太多在今后的学习生活中也是毫无用处[3]。但是计算机基础课程的实践部分内容却是在今后的学习生活中应用广泛。大学计算机基础课程的实践内容一般都是以Office的实验为主。Office的低级使用是每个现代大学生都必须掌握的基础,在今后学习和生活的各个方面都会有所涉及。例如,Office中的Word、PowerPoint以及Excel的基础用法在大学学习中的使用频率都较高。课程论文和毕业论文等需要使用Word的相关知识,各類答辩和演讲需要使用PPT进行汇报,实验课程的数据处理需要使用Excel的画图内容。但是理论知识学生可以通过看题库和被课本等低级方式就能顺利通过考试,但是实践考试学生必须掌握并且学会使用计算机基础知识。部分学校在教学的过程中由于理论教学学生比较容易通过考试,就对实践教学的重视程度不够高。这样的在大学计算机基础课程的重理论轻实践的行为并不能使学生掌握大学计算机基础的知识[3]。
2 基于计算思维的大学计算机基础教学的改革
计算思维是指运用计算机科学的基础概念进行问题求解、系统设计,以及人类行为理解等涵盖计算机科学之广度的一系列的思维活动。将计算思维应用于计算机基础知识教学中可以有效提高教学质量,并且保证学生可以真正学到计算机的知识。基于计算思维的大学计算机基础教学的改革主要需要从思维模式、教学内容和教学方法3个方面进行改革。
2.1 思维模式的改革
基于计算思维的大学计算机基础教学的改革最主要的就是思维模式的改革。这种思维模式的改革主要是教师的思维模式的改革。大学计算机基础课程的教师大多数自身并没有计算机思维,所以首要的就是培养教师的计算机思维。学校可以对教师进行培训或者教师自发进行计算思维的培训以激发计算机思维。教师产生计算机思维之后需要将计算机思维应用到课堂上。最主要的就是教师在为学生讲解的时候采用计算机思维解决学生遇到的问题。同时,计算机思维不仅需要在理论课堂中使用,在实践课程中使用计算机思维同样重要。
2.2 教学内容的改革
基于计算思维的大学计算机基础教学的改革还需要对教学内容进行重组。前面已经提到,当前的计算机基础课程的教学内容过于陈旧并且过于形式化,这种形式主义的陈旧教学内容不适宜用于基于计算思维的大学计算机基础课堂上。因此,对计算机基础课程进行计算思维的改革需要重组教学内容。重组教学内容最重要的就是要选取适合计算思维能力培养的教学内容。也就是说,教学内容必须要让学生懂得计算机使用的原理,知道运用计算机科学的基础概念,做到“知其然,更知其所以然”。同时,在实验的教学内容中,需要添加运用计算思维解决实际问题的相关内容,使得学生在课程结束之后遇到计算机实践方面的问题,处理起来更加简单快捷。
2.3 教学方法的改革
基于计算思维进行计算机基础课程的改革最关键的一步就是教学方法的改革。大学计算机基础课程的计算思维改革不仅是要在教学内容上进行改革,最主要的是要将这种改革渗透到学生的思想中,这种改革是对学生的思维模式的一种改革。教学方法的改革,主要就是将计算思维融入到课堂的教学中。例如,在讲解Office部分的内容的时候,要尽量向学生强调学以致用。在教师为学生讲解了操作的方法之后,学生自己动手进行操作,如果遇到不会的问题再向教师请教。在教学的过程中采用这种以学生为主的教学方式,将计算思维融入到教学中,使得学生可以更高理解教学的内容,并且对所学的知识掌握更加牢固。理论课程的教学也可以采用这样的教学方法,教师以学生为主,课堂上调动学生的思维。
3 结语
大学计算机基础课程是非计算机专业大学生的一门实用性的必修课程,与学生今后的学习生活关系密切,是一门重要的实用性的必修课程。计算思维人们要有操作计算机的思维来运作计算机。将计算思维应用于计算机基础课程的教学中可以显著提升大学计算机基础课程的教学质量并且使得学生更好地学习使用计算机。目前的计算机基础课程的教学存在学生理解困难、内容形式主义、教学轻实践等问题。从教学思维、教学内容、教学方法3个方面对大学计算机基础课程进行计算思维改革,可以一定程度上解决教学中的问题。
参考文献
[1] 陶虹平,张小青.促进计算思维落地——计算机编程上机实践教学改革[J].教育教学论坛,2018(48):78-79.
[2] 刘明纲,李琦.大学计算机基础课程发展中“计算思维能力培养”在应用型本科院校落地的探索[J].信息与电脑:理论版,2018(21):221-225.
[3] 李桂春.应用计算思维学习计算机应用基础提升学生创新能力[J].电脑知识与技术,2018,14(31):168-169.
[4] 张滨.计算机专业基础教学课程与“计算思维”培养关系探析[J].电脑迷,2017(12):106.